摘要
Abstract The diversity of T-cell receptors (TCRs) and B-cell receptors (BCRs) underpins the adaptive immune system’s ability to recognize and respond to a wide array of antigens. Recent advancements in RNA sequencing have expanded its application beyond transcriptomics to include the analysis of immune repertoires, enabling the exploration of TCR and BCR sequences across various physiological and pathological contexts. This review highlights key methodologies and considerations for TCR and BCR repertoire analysis, focusing on the technical aspects of receptor sequence extraction, data processing, and clonotype identification. We compare the use of bulk and single-cell sequencing, discuss computational tools and pipelines, and evaluate the implications of examining specific receptor regions such as CDR3. By integrating immunology, bioinformatics, and clinical research, immune repertoire analysis provides valuable insights into immune function, therapeutic responses, and precision medicine approaches, advancing our understanding of health and disease.
